Conference session tracks

Key research areas covered across the sessions โ€” tap a track to read more.

This track explores novel methodologies and frameworks in public health that address contemporary challenges. Emphasis will be placed on interdisciplinary collaborations that enhance health outcomes within diverse communities.

This session focuses on the interplay between social factors and health outcomes, examining how societal structures influence individual and community wellbeing. Contributions will highlight research that integrates social sciences with health studies.

This track emphasizes the importance of interdisciplinary partnerships in advancing health systems research. Participants will discuss successful case studies and innovative practices that foster collaboration across various fields.

This session addresses the role of policy and governance in shaping health outcomes and community engagement. Presentations will focus on effective strategies for implementing health policies that are informed by interdisciplinary research.

This track invites discussions on pressing global health issues and the interdisciplinary strategies developed to address them. Participants will share insights on international collaborations and innovative solutions that transcend disciplinary boundaries.

This session explores the critical relationship between education and health, emphasizing how educational practices can enhance health literacy and outcomes. Contributions will highlight interdisciplinary approaches that integrate health education across curricula.

This track examines sustainable practices within health systems and their impact on community wellbeing. Discussions will focus on interdisciplinary strategies that promote environmental health and sustainability.

This session highlights the role of multidisciplinary research in fostering health innovation. Participants will present cutting-edge research that combines insights from various fields to develop new health technologies and practices.

This track focuses on the importance of community engagement in health initiatives and research. Presentations will showcase successful models of collaboration between researchers, practitioners, and community members.

This session emphasizes the significance of knowledge integration across disciplines in health research. Participants will discuss frameworks and methodologies that facilitate the synthesis of diverse knowledge bases to inform health practices.

This track addresses health equity from various disciplinary perspectives, exploring the factors that contribute to health disparities. Contributions will focus on collaborative efforts aimed at promoting equitable health outcomes for all populations.
